Space in the international relations of Asia: a guide to technology, security, and diplomacy in a strategic domain

by Saadia M. Pekkanen

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ском ABSTRACT This essay brings space into the international relations of Asia. It orients readers to three unfolding trends that are shaping the evolution of the new space race at present – democratization, commercialization, and militarization (DCM). It surveys how these trends reflect, illuminate, or are connected to the theory and practice of international relations (IR) both in global and regional settings in Asia. Where possible, it brings in the space activities of the main independent and autonomous space powers in Asia – China, Japan, India, South Korea, North Korea – and probes what their activities signify for international and regional politics. It ends with some thematic takeaways for space policy, strategy, and diplomacy. Space is a strategic domain, meaning that its uses cut across civilian and military realities and will therefore long remain of vital interest to all states. Since its inception, space has drawn significant and long-standing attention in the fields of law and policy. Lawyers, legal scholars, diplomats, and policy analysts have covered the rise and interpretation of the space law regime in place today, which is centered on a set of space treaties, resolutions, and organized multilateral activities.Footnote1 Thanks to these efforts we have a good understanding of governance frameworks, the challenges they face, and how they may play out in constructing the peaceful uses of outer space. But studies that bring international relations (IR) theory and practice to bear on outer space affairs are far fewer in comparison to the voluminous law and policy literature. While IR scholars have generated works related to other emerging technologies, such as drones, cyberweapons, and artificial intelligence, space generally still remains understudied.Footnote2 This is surprising as the critical infrastructure of space anchors modern economies, militaries, and societies in a way no other technology does. It lies at the intersection of virtually all political, economic, and social forces that have been and will remain of concern to states. The space domain is not aloof from the “harsher realities of politics;”Footnote3 and, in fact, continues to reflect almost every feature of global politics in play – ideology, nationalism, aid, integration, division, and security, for example.Footnote4 Using the lens of states and their national interests, this symposium is among the first comprehensive efforts to combine IR perspectives, space studies, and the history, politics, and economics of Asia – a region with the most dynamic, ambitious, and competent sovereign space powers today. Alongside China, Japan, India, and North Korea, South Korea has risen rapidly as another determined player that is leveraging its industrial capabilities, alliances, and networks to position itself in the unfolding competition of the new space race. Australia and New Zealand, and other countries in South and Southeast Asia have also long been marked with emerging space activities and ambitions.Footnote5 These developments come at a time when both the United States and China are leading two different space regimes that extend beyond territorial matters to Low Earth Orbit (LEO) and celestial bodies.Footnote6 What states are doing in the IR of space, who with, why, and how affects prospects for war and peace. One indication of the importance of space nested in the contemporary geopolitical flux is reflected in The Camp David Joint Statement from August 2023, in which the U.S., South Korea, and Japan seek to enhance trilateral dialogues on space security.Footnote7 This essay guides readers to developments in the space domain, and the ways they connect to the theory and practice of IR. The first part interrogates the idea of the IR of space at the broadest level, and sets out the three principal trends that are shaping its evolution today – democratization, commercialization, and militarization (DCM). The second part then turns to asking where Asia fits in this tapestry, drawing on the intellectual lineage of key debates in the field as well as the findings from this symposium. The third part extracts some thematic takeaways that are likely to be of interest to makers of space policy, strategy, and diplomacy. What is the International Relations of Space? Space has always been – and will long remain – couched in IR theory that is centrally concerned with alternative explanations about competition and cooperation.Footnote8 The paradigmatic or theoretical approach analysts bring to space – such as realism, liberalism, constructivism, and so on – has consequences for relations among and within states.Footnote9 Political scientists are increasingly interested in the theory and practice of the IR of space, and in understanding the implications for real-world collaboration, competition, leadership, and diplomacy.Footnote10 This section provides a guide to the principal actors and the trends of the new space race in which they seek to position. The State in the International Relations of Space For the foreseeable future, outer space affairs will remain rooted in the geopolitics on Earth, and this will necessitate a focus on the makers of policy, strategy, and diplomacy. Nothing about this is new. Space could not escape the “political rivalries of this world” in the old space race; and the idea that U.S. leaders may well have had no option from the late 1950s onwards but to “allow for all possibilities by speaking of idealism and acting with realism” speaks with equal force to the complexities of decision-making in the present space race.Footnote11 The IR of space is about actors, their motivations, and the consequences of their actions for stability in, through, and at the nexus of space. This general framing of the IR of space draws attention away from unproductive and narrow theoretical debates, encourages analytical eclecticism, and privileges a pragmatic, policy-relevant, and problem-focused approach.Footnote12 Further, the approach locates actions and agency in known circumstances, remains deeply attentive to both material and ideational processes over time, is mindful of situational idiosyncrasies, and in sync with the inevitable ups and downs of geopolitics. Frankly, this kind of eclectic pragmatism is necessary in a dynamic domain in which scholars and practitioners want to grapple with visible challenges that need real-world solutions. As in other areas, a focus on states allows us to capture the “deeper political foundations, trajectory, centrality, and implications”Footnote13 of newer developments that can be consequential for the theory and practice of IR. Even when theoreticians are supportive of, opposed to, or merely agnostic about states as a unit of analysis, almost all of them have to grapple with interactive state actions at both the domestic and international levels.Footnote14 The idea of space policy analysis, which draws attention to sub-state actors and drivers of decision-making while crisscrossing levels of analysis, certainly enriches our understanding of major players beyond the West.Footnote15 But in many emerging space countries, and especially in the IR of Asia, the state remains the gatekeeper to the domestic-international nexus. Focusing on states also induces an equality in the IR of space, as many developing and emerging countries do not have the numerous legal, commercial, and nonprofit actors from the advanced industrial world who seek to influence outcomes across international forums and processes. This state-centricism is especially relevant in the strategic space domain − 95% of which comprises dual-use space technologies.Footnote16 In it, states are proactively seeking to position their countries vis-à-vis others because its very duality promises both civilian and military benefits. This reality is reinforced by the present legal space regime, which privileges the role of states as a matter of public international law. As on Earth so also for space, it is ultimately states that back and consume innovative space technologies, design strategies and policies, and construct or scuttle governance in line with their political and economic interests.Footnote17 None of this is to suggest that states are the only actors in the space domain, or that their preferences magically prevail in all matters of policy, strategy, or diplomacy. Rather, at the end of the day, it is states that possess both the ultimate and final authority over their citizens, thus regulating how this collective interacts with its counterparts.Footnote18 The Key Trends Shaping the IR of Space The new space race demands as well a new way of seeing the whole picture, which balances its principal trends without privileging any one of them. All states are presently navigating the intersections of three deeply intertwined trends in the new space race that pose novel questions and challenges for their own security – democratization, commercialization, and the slide from militarization to outright weaponization (DCM).Footnote19 While these trends may be analytically distinct, they are in reality fluid, nonlinear, and synergistic. They are interwoven into the fabric of the IR of space today, and if a problem-focused approach is to lend itself to real-world solutions it is meaningless to talk about strategy or policy concerning one or another in isolation. This has implications for IR theory more generally. A plethora of well-debated approaches, concepts, and constructs mark its two main subfields of international security and international political economy across all regions of the world – war, peace, balance of power, industrial policy, interdependence, governance, norms, diplomacy, for example. These theoretical constructs have to reconcile with the complexities of DCM. Doing so prevents hyperbole about a “knowable and certain future” for organizations, societies, and soldiers with stakes in space.Footnote20 It encourages vigilance about the commercialization-militarization axis fueling gray-zone ventures in space, where a commercial space actor operating for a rival could do what previously was the realm of only government military operations.Footnote21 It prevents naïve thinking that space commerce is unrelated to defense, or that private assets cannot become legitimate military targets in the fog of war.Footnote22 When it comes time to pass United Nations resolutions backed by a leading space power that can govern prospects for space safety how old and new actors in space align diplomatically on a normative basis is affected by their industrial and political interests in the context of DCM.Footnote23 The high-profile return of industrial policy in the U.S. stretches to the space industrial base, and includes efforts to strengthen the resilience of its supply chains with commercial space players and nongovernmental actors.Footnote24 As an analytical rubric, the trends in the DCM triumvirate, fleshed out below, help states see the many moving and equally important parts of the new space race, connect actions and technologies involving their counterparts spread around the world, and build a far more balanced awareness of the policies and strategies necessary to advance their own interests amid all the dynamism. The triumvirate, in short, is a powerful conceptual reminder for all states that “the church of strategy must be a broad one” in the space domain.Footnote25 One trend of the triumvirate stems from changes in manufacturing and accessibility, which have opened up — or “democratized” — the space domain to newcomers. Many of the newer state entrants have created space agencies, written national space legislation, targeted specific manufacturing or regulatory niches, and signed agreements with international partners and private companies. Alongside the rising number of nation-states, this democratization draw in nongovernmental entrants such as commercial startups, activist billionaires, criminal syndicates, and so on who could aid or thwart government objectives.Footnote26 New actors continue to proliferate across all regions and continents, with activities that crisscross the public and private spheres and that affect prospects for transnational collaboration in myriad ways. The year 2023 is illustrative of democratization in practice. In mid August, the SpaceX Crew Dragon spacecraft reached the International Space Station (ISS).Footnote27 This was the seventh crew rotation mission by SpaceX, a private U.S. company, and it carried four civilian agency astronauts from America, Europe, Russia, and Japan. In its previous mission to the ISS, SpaceX flew NASA astronauts, along with those from Russia and the United Arab Emirates. Earlier in May, SpaceX used its Dragon spacecraft and Falcon 9 rocket to launch an all-private astronaut mission to the ISS for a company called Axiom Space, which aims to build the world’s first commercial space station; it then carried passengers from the United States as well as both a male and female astronaut from the Kingdom of Saudi Arabia.Footnote28 Democratization extends to the moon. With India’s successful soft-landing on the moon in August, yet another Asian country after China now holds the distinction of being on the lunar surface.Footnote29 Private actors in Asia are also part of the tapestry. While a lunar lander attempt by a private Japanese company, ispace, was not successful in April, the company is persevering with bringing both governments and private payloads to the moon.Footnote30 More foundational for the purposes of enabling certainty for commercial transactions are some of the steps ispace took prior to the launch. It was granted a license by the Japanese government to engage in an “in-place” property transfer of ownership of lunar regolith to NASA. All these developments represent a dramatically varied landscape, which also raises challenges for building meaningful consensus in the years ahead.Footnote31 A second trend in the triumvirate is commercialization, driven by a whole new generation of space entrepreneurs. Chief among their unprecedented innovations are reusable rocketry and mega-constellations of satellites, driven by so-called newspace corporations such as SpaceX, Blue Origin, Rocket Lab, Amazon, Planet, ICEYE, Blacksky, Axelspace, and Synspective. Together these companies have not only changed prospects for frequent and cheaper access to space, but they have also changed the geospatial view of virtually all human activities on the planet, whether on land or the oceans.Footnote32 These newer entrants present competition for more established players like Boeing, Arianespace, Lockheed Martin, Raytheon, Mitsubishi Heavy Industries, Mitsui, and Thales Alenia, for example. All these corporations seek profitable niches in the global space economy, which one estimate puts at a minimum of $384 billion in 2022 and others put higher.Footnote33 Notably, the present satellite industry accounts for over 70% of the space economy. This indicates a “space-for-earth” economy, meaning space goods and services with direct use on Earth such as telecommunications and internet infrastructure, Earth observation satellites, military satellites, and so on.Footnote34 This reality accounted for 95% of the revenues earned in the space sector in 2019. Given the dependence of the global economy on space-based assets, some argue the commercial peace thesis may stay the hand of space-related conflict.Footnote35 This is good news also if the space market grows, as projected, to between $1.1 trillion and $2.7 trillion by the 2040s.Footnote36 But there is a healthy debate about what else may be scalable beyond just the satellite-enabled communications infrastructure that sustains the space economy at present. Further, despite all the rosy projections about the space economy, there is little information about which of the venture-backed private newspace entrants is or likely to be profitable anytime soon. After over two decades of operation, it is only recently that SpaceX, which leads with its rocket launches and internet-satellite business, has reported it generated $55 million in profits on $1.5 billion in revenue in the first quarter of 2023.Footnote37 In the non-satellite segment of the space economy, the search for new markets and customers certainty continues worldwide. But government budgets will matter to the survivability of many innovative technologies, products, and services where market prospects are nascent, emerging, or just plain uncertain. These include, for example, commercial human spaceflight, space stations, lunar landers and habitats, and space resources mining. The total governmental budgets for space programs worldwide is estimated to be between $92.4 billion to $107 billion.Footnote38 The U.S. government leads the world with the largest institutional budget at around $55 billion; setting aside the collective European budget at $14 billion, the single-country budgets that successively follow the U.S. are China (speculatively, $10 billion), Japan (over $4 billion), Russia ($3.5 billion), and India ($1.96 billion). More generally, the presence of government actors alerts us to a range of theoretical political economy considerations that cut across geopolitics and geoeconomics in the space domainFootnote39: the logic of state-centricism in and out of Asia in fostering innovation, the multifaceted drivers of space commercialization and privatization around the world, and the newspace business hype that needs to be reconciled with the dynamics of state interests in economic-security linkages. A final trend in the DCM triumvirate is militarization sliding into weaponization of a dual-use technology. But we may be returning to the historical roots of space technology because what we now think of as dual-use originated as military first.Footnote40 From rockets to satellites to missile defense, civilian and commercial space technologies can be morphed to serve military or national security ends. A state’s military space power can be measured not just by total space expenditures but also latent capabilities in existing commercial architecture.Footnote41 Many actors can access, or collaboratively develop, a wide spectrum of military capabilities while professing to pursue worthy civilian and commercial goals, such as launching rockets, enabling satellite communication, expanding Earth observation, developing GPS capabilities, or servicing malfunctioning satellites. These activities can be legitimized as peaceful and defensive, but their uses can also be converted to offensive purposes. As more actors join space activities and as commercial players spread space products and technologies around the world, the ambiguities of dual-use space technologies make it more and more difficult to distinguish a space asset from a weapon, or space control operations as defensive or offensive. This melding of the commercialization-militarization axis means that many advanced, emerging, and disruptive technologies that are significant for defense applications and for potentially gaining an edge over rivals are couched in commercial rather than military-industrial complexes; these technologies and capabilities are also spread unevenly across geopolitical lines.Footnote42 Depending on their financial and organizational capacities to adopt innovations, states may well face risky scenarios in an international system out of tune with power realities in which the actual balance of power diverges sharply from the distribution of benefits.Footnote43 Further, the problem is that all space assets are equally vulnerable to a range of both kinetic and non-kinetic threats, which can go from an irreversible missile hit to temporarily disabling electronic and cyber attacks on a space asset.Footnote44 Since it is hard to separate military and civilian space services, accidental or purposeful actions against those used by the military would inevitably also affect those used by civilian and commercial stakeholders. Protecting access to space and safeguarding operations within space are, therefore, a vital interest for all states interested in space for national advancement. Unfortunately, no orbit is safe or secure. This is especially concerning for the United States, which is the world’s most space-dependent power, and whose nuclear command-and-control operations worldwide rely on space assets. As of January 2023, roughly 67% of all operating satellites belonged to the U.S., with a significant part of them commercial.Footnote45 This dependence will only grow as U.S.-led mega constellations, as well as other in-space activities, proliferate. Accidents can happen, and this specter is rising as orbits become more and more crowded with civil, commercial, and military activities.Footnote46 Orbital debris, big and tiny leftovers from decades of space activities that whiz around at lethal speeds, already represent known hazards. The ISS often has to maneuver to get out of the way, and functioning satellites are also vulnerable. Satellites can collide accidentally, degrading or ending their operations; human beings can die. But it is the menace of purposeful and deliberate targeting of the space-enabled infrastructure that cannot be ruled out in the geopolitical turmoil today. There is an intensifying strategic competition between the U.S. and its allies, China, and Russia over the making of a new world order.Footnote47 This means also that there are ample incentives for U.S. adversaries to deny the heavily space-dependent United States use of its space assets in peacetime or wartime under cover of dual-use ambiguities; there are also incentives for the U.S. and its allies to do the reverse to adversaries.Footnote48 In all likelihood, every country would suffer under such scenarios, but the heavily space-dependent U.S. would suffer most. Kinetic anti-satellite (ASAT) tests have already been carried out by some of the top spacefaring powers – China (2007), the U.S. (2008), India (2019), and Russia (2021) – and have led to a U.S. declaration to ban them.Footnote49 In the non-kinetic realm, cyber attacks are a looming realistic threat for satellites and other space assets just as they for any another digitized critical infrastructure.Footnote50 Many key U.S. allies, such as Japan and Korea as well as members of NATO, see the same threats and, with extended deterrence in mind, have begun working closely with the U.S. to reshape security architectures and postures in the space domain. The war in Ukraine has also changed perceptions worldwide about the safety of the critical infrastructure of space, with Russia’s electronic and cyberattacks targeting satellite systems.Footnote51 Both the U.S. and its allies also understand that targeting U.S. space assets affects the great power status of the U.S. – the basis for its hard and soft power – which is why space will long remain a national and international imperative. Space is also pivotal because it is at the intersection of virtually all emerging and disruptive technology frontiers, such as AI, quantum computing, and cyber weapons, which can potentially affect a country’s military edge over others.Footnote52 One indication of the importance of U.S. space systems to the government for critical national and homeland security functions is reflected in institutional budgets. Worldwide, in 2021, an estimate is that civilian budgets were around $54 billion and military budgets at about $38 billion.Footnote53 The United States stands out relative to the rest of the world, irrespective of the actual size of these budgets, accounting for just under 60% of all government expenditures on space program on a global basis. The U.S. military space budget is estimated to be between roughly $30–34 billion dollars, significantly higher than its civilian budget at around $25–26 billion. With the formation of the U.S. Space Force, and the perceived growing threat to space, these patterns are unlikely to shift and will affect the evolution of U.S.-led space security architectures worldwide. Beyond orbital regimes, there are also concerns about celestial bodies, which include the moon, Mars, comets, and asteroids. The moon has become a prestigious prize. There is a race to put the next humans and outposts on it. While every state wants to be a space nation and to benefit from space-enabled prosperity and security all the way to the moon the simple point is that not all of them can be in the elite club of states who have the will and capabilities to do just that.Footnote54 Collaboration too is likely to remain divisive in the new lunar space race, whether intentional or not.Footnote55 54 countries have already signed the Artemis Accords led by the U.S. since 2020, which contain principles outlining civil exploration in space that are heralded for their openness, transparency, and predictability for all stakeholders.Footnote56 Meanwhile, China has entered into an MOU with Russia to establish an international lunar research station, with multiple scientific and exploration objectives, that is likely to be constructed on the south pole of the moon.Footnote57 The south pole on the moon is where both China and the U.S. have marked out potential landing sites as their new competing lunar programs get underway.Footnote58 It is also the region in which India, a signatory of the Artemis Accords, was instrumental in confirming the presence of water and where it has also soft-landed before anyone else.Footnote59 While no IR analyst can easily predict how the strategic culture of any state will affect its behavior in the context of space resources or space habitats it is foreseeable that such developments are significant for advancing national and relative power.Footnote60 The defense-industrial complex in the United States is paying attention to what all this will mean for the balance of power in space. The LunA-10 framework represents the next-generation quest for an integrated 10-year lunar architecture that could catalyze a commercial space economy with the U.S. in the lead.Footnote61 How competition and collaboration play out depends on how states choose to reconcile the trends of the DCM triumvirate with their own interests as they, and their counterparts, all set their sights on the moon. As technologies are always uncertain and the landscape of allies and rivals can shift, diplomacy for space security may be more necessary than ever as these lunar armadas set off.Footnote62 How Does Space Fit in the International Relations of Asia? The new space race is not going into some vacuum in the study and practice of the IR of Asia. Nor are the regional space politics divorced from the DCM trends that are reshaping prospects for all actors across all continents. There is history and intellectual precedent in how we can expect Asian states to engage with DCM trends, signifying also prospects for conflict and collaboration both in and out of the region. It is especially important to get this narrative right at a time when Asia can boast the greatest concentration of independent and autonomous space powers relative to every other region on the planet, making it pivotal for the future of space security. These are, to date, also the principal powers who have been central to shaping the dynamics of the IR of Asia in the world – China, Japan, India, North Korea, and South Korea. Caveats and Preexisting Works A few things first. This is not the place to get into polemics about what Asia is, a contested term that is perhaps most useful for differentiating it from the equally murky idea of the “West.”Footnote63 For the purposes of this essay the most useful broad category is the one from the United Nations which categorizes Member States into the regional group of the “Asia-Pacific.”Footnote64 This includes countries from Northeast, Southeast, South, Central, and Southwest Asia as well as those from the Pacific islands. This keeps us attuned to not just to the activities of the independent and autonomous space powers, but also others in the broader Asia-Pacific, such as Australia, New Zealand, and others in Southeast, Central, South, and West Asia, who are also making strides and positioning in the DCM triumvirate. This broad sweep is likely to be most useful for understanding the entanglements of the space domain in the years ahead. There is of course a substantial body of knowledge on the IR of Asia. This is also not the place to do justice to the painstaking works that have, over decades, improved our solid understanding of key aspects of the IR of Asia and allowed us to portray region-wide, sub-regional, and extra-regional interactions. A few broad works can only help us extract and reflect on the broad nature of the subject-matter involved in the making of IR of Asia to date, which continues to resonate in debates about whether or not Asia’s geography is “ripe for rivalry.”Footnote65 In very broad brushstrokes the subject-matter includesFootnote66: historical, political, and social forces that have shaped the region over time; the relevance or irrelevance of mainstream Western IR theories; the making and makeup of foreign economic or security policies; the drivers of integration or rivalries amid structural global shifts, the organizational and institutional patterns of governance, for example. More closely mirroring the IR concepts and constructs noted earlier, there are also in the IR of Asia prominent cross-cutting ideas, such as the role of states and industrial policy, economic-security linkages, technonationalism, economic regionalism and interdependence, regional organizations and institutions, balancing, bandwagoning, hedging, alliances and security architectures, and so on. But as in IR more generally, so also regionally there appears to be less of a focus on integrating space technologies into the broader fabric of changed global and regional politics. In terms of work on specific technologies in Asia, there has certainly been longstanding attention on conventional military capabilities, nuclear acquisitions, and ballistic missile defense, all of which can exacerbate security dilemmas. But there is less so on space in particular, though a number of works have contributed to our general understanding of individual space powers in Asia.Footnote67 The findings from this symposium, interwoven with IR themes below, also contributes to advancing these knowledge frontiers with implications for national interests, regional risks, and interstate stability. A cogent case for a space race in Asia back in 2012 did not prejudge any particular outcome for space security. Footnote68 In the broad sweep of space activities across Northeast, Southeast, and South Asian countries, one conclusion at the time was that Asia’s emerging space powers were keenly attuned to keeping score, following relative gains, and marking nationalist advantages vis-à-vis regional rivals. Footnote69 From the benchmark of that study, the question is what has changed in terms of Asian states and their motivations in a world returned to great power competition. Su-Mi Lee raises these questions at the start of this symposium focusing on the case of South Korea: Will South Korea and other Asian states take sides between great powers building competing blocs in the region? Or as a middle power, will South Korea recast itself as an agenda setter, rather than a passive follower, and expand its own network in space development, independently of great powers, and contribute to the peaceful uses of outer space? Jongseok Woo offers up a view on the impact of the ongoing Sino-U.S. rivalry in the Asia-Pacific region specifically on South Korea’s strategic choices in security and military affairs, as well as its space policies. There is a close connection between South Korea’s space policies and its broader economic, security, and military interests. He asserts that South Korea’s choice to align with the United States and China on trilateral cooperation in space development has arisen directly as a response to China’s assertive and aggressive policies in the Asia-Pacific region, which have also fostered negative perceptions about China among South Koreans. Material and Ideational Building Blocks There are also material and ideational building blocks that clue us into the ways space can be brought into the IR of Asia. They can guide work at a theoretical level, illuminate intersections with the politics and trends of the DCM worldwide, lead to distinctive expectations about collaboration and stability, and help us reflect on likely pathways for policy, strategy, and diplomacy in the new space race. There are three thematic clusters fleshed out below that might prove to be fruitful for these aims: (1) the state and industrial policy, intertwined with thinking on technology, economic-security linkages, and geoeconomics, (2) complex regional interdependence including economic integration, supply chains, and institutional governance, and (3) security architectures and alliances amid the changed geopolitical dynamics of the U.S.–China bipolar competition. All these clusters suggest that divorcing military and economic security for states in the region would be an analytical and policy blunder in the new space race. The Evolution of the State and Industrial Policy First, whatever the debates about its nature,Footnote70 the state in the IR of Asia is alive and well. Relative to other actors, it is unlikely to be displaced as the preeminent sovereign entity, particularly in matters of industrial and technological transformations. It has a distinguished pedigree in the region, finding its conceptual role at the center of huge theoretical and policy controversies about states and economic development.Footnote71 At one point, eight economies – Hong Kong, Indonesia, Japan, the Republic of Korea, Malaysia, Singapore, Taiwan, and Thailand – rose prominently in the international economy, a phenomenon that became known as the “East Asian miracle.”Footnote72 At the heart of the controversy was the role played by states, and whether their interventions in the market made the difference to their economic and industrial transformations. The domestic institutional configurations of the so-called newly industrializing countries (NICs) also drew attention to the reasons why states could manage to undertake industrial policies in the ways they did.Footnote73 All this came at a time of new thinking about the merits of free trade, in which activist trade policies were shown to possibly advantage some countries relative to their competitors especially in high-technology industries.Footnote74 As today, so then, high-technology industries, such as semiconductors, were at the epicenter of controversies about the fairness of then perceived Japanese activism.Footnote75 Asia is again center stage in these policy concerns, such as those about the foundational global value chain in semiconductors that fuel high-technology production and consumption. Between 2016 and 2020, 26 economies in Asia and the Pacific accounted for about 84% of total world integrated circuit exports.Footnote76 They also accounted for about 62% of total world electrical and optical equipment exports in 2021. Long mindful of their positions in the global political economy, all this suggests that for states of all stripes across Asia “developmentalism is not dead,” picking winners is still of interest, and, as in the past for other strategic sectors so also for the foreseeable future, Asian states will remain involved in shaping the frontiers of space technologies to their home advantage.Footnote77 Industrial policy motivations have clearly been a driver of South Korea’s expanding space program, and Kristi Govella points out the South Korean government has considered potential commercial opportunities when making decisions about how to structure its engagement with regional space institutions. The maxim of “rich country, strong army” pervades the intellectual landscape of prominent works, alerting us that for many countries in Asia the synergistic pathway to security comes through technology and the economy. These symbiotic economic-security fundamentals resonate in both regional and country-specific works.Footnote78 Japanese planners, for example, have long enhanced Japan’s technological edge by stimulating the interdiffusion of civil-military applications and the nurturance of a military-commercial axis.Footnote79 While not inattentive to the policy tradeoffs that must be made in practice, the Japanese state remains consistent in the twin goals maximizing both its military and its bargaining power through economic means.Footnote80 China is held up as a techno-security state – innovation-centered, security-maximizing – at a historic moment of bipolarity in world politics in which both China and the U.S. see the economic-security nexus as a pivotal peacetime battleground.Footnote81 These themes resonate also in the idea of geoeconomics – best thought of as “the logic of war in the grammar of commerce” – that would hold in a world of territorial states seeking technological innovation not just for its own sake but to explicitly maximize benefits within their own boundaries.Footnote82 With themes that echo seminal works on economic-security linkages,Footnote83 the practice of geoeconomics means the use of economic instruments in defense of national interests and geopolitical gain while being watchful of the impact on the home country of others doing exactly the same.”Footnote84 Whether geoeconomics is criticized or refined as an idea,Footnote85 is considered relevant or irrelevant to state conduct, or even goes in and out of fashion, its core continues to resonate in lively debates about the nature of statecraft in the IR of Asia.Footnote86 The case of space in South Korea is instructive along these themes. Given that the economics of the space industry require a long-term commitment with massive investments, Wonjae Hwang’s principal argument is in line with the idea of the developmental state. The South Korean government is taking a lead role in developing the space industry, and its core geoeconomic strategy in space manifests in the promotion of public–private partnerships. By building a strong governing structure within the public sector, coordinating with selective private partners, assisting them with financial support and technology transfer, the government has built strong partnerships with private firms in the space industry. There are plans to establish also a guiding public institution, which can make far-sighted plans for space development, implement the plans, and control associated institutions. As a latecomer to the space race but as a critical player in the global supply chains in the space industry, he also discusses how South Korea has promoted international partnerships with other space powers such as the U.S., EU, India, Australia, and the UAE. Complex Regional Interdependence Second, Asian economies and their integration into the international system makes them pivotal players. But indicators suggest that regional economic integration is important too.Footnote87 A regional cooperation and integration index, which tracks and meshes key dimensions across all principal regions of the world is noteworthy.Footnote88 In 2020, the index in which higher values mean greater regional integration, the EU was recorded at 0.59, North America at 0.49, and Asia and the Pacific at 0.43. This puts the Asian region on par with its peers in the global political economy. As concerns about supply chain vulnerabilities rise worldwide, less visible forces behind Asian economic fusion will also rise to shape strategies. In 2014, production networks were acknowledged as outlets for new modes of interstate friction such as between Japan and China but were still seen as reinforcing traditional commercial liberal arguments.Footnote89 Over time, despite the dramatic expansion of global supply chains involving all actors in the region over, the phenomenon remained underappreciated. But work on point finds that they may be more distinct, complex, and unique mechanisms of interdependence, and could well affect prospects for interstate conflict and cooperation in and out of the region.Footnote90 Their very presence complicates blustering proclamations of decoupling or derisking in both regional and global politics. States across Asia remain watchful about trade and investment agreements to enhance their regional and international economic prospects.Footnote91 Whatever the criticisms about this institutional proliferation, it draws attention to Asian standing and strategies relative to other regions. Among the most high-profile developments is the Regional Comprehensive Economic Partnership (RCEP), with 15 members including 10 ASEAN countries as well as Australia, China, Japan, New Zealand, and South Korea.Footnote92 China and Japan, respectively, account for around 48% and 19% of the RCEP GDP.Footnote93 RCEP’s comparative indicators put it ahead of its peer agreements, with 28% of global trade, 31% of the share of global GDP, and about 30% of world populationFootnote94 The agreement’s economic significance was deemed considerable, with one estimate suggesting it could generate over $200 billion annually to world income, and $500 billion to world trade by 2030.Footnote95 The duality of space technology also creates new dynamics for the IR of space in Asia. Even agreements that are technically about trade can be seen as opportunities to enhance alliances and alter the broader security context.Footnote96 This thinking should be borne firmly in mind in analyses of regional space governance, which is nested in broader international legal and normative frameworks. The degree of institutional density in an issue area, such as preexisting rules or regimes on point, may condition the type of diplomacy countries like China pursue in projects from space stations to lunar research stations.Footnote97 It also affects how countries like Japan can use institutional constructs for political reassurance in the region.Footnote98 At present, two markedly different Asian institutions, the China-led Asia Pacific Regional Space Organization (APSCO) and the Japan-led Asia-Pacific Regional Space Agency Forum (APRSAF) mark diplomatic prospects for the regional dynamics of collaboration and competition stretched over decades.Footnote99 Asia also leads other regions with two other space-centered institutions, the India-led Centre for Space Science Technology and Education in the Asia-Pacific (CSSTEAP) and the China-led Regional Centre for Space Science Technology and Education in the Asia-Pacific. Kristi Govella argues that these institutions have been shaped by broader geopolitical dynamics in the region, and that rising space players like South Korea carefully choose how to engage with these regional institutions on the basis of economic, security, and institutional factors. She further claims that diplomatic engagement with regional space institutions can complement states’ security alliances and bolster relationships with other like-minded strategic partners. Future patterns of regional cooperation will also continue to shape and be shaped by nonhierarchical international regime complexity in the space domain.Footnote100 Current trajectories suggest scenarios in which states’ à la carte approaches affect the integrity of existing cooperative multilateral space law and processes. Security Dynamics and Alliances Third, there is evidence for longstanding expectations that Asia’s economic rise would lead to increased military capacities and modernizationFootnote101 The grouping of Asia and Oceania stands out in this respect.Footnote102 In 2022, it accounted for about $575 billion in military spending, with China, Japan, and South Korea making up 70% of that. This figure is second only to North America with over $900 billion of military spending, the bulk of which is by the United States. Estimates between 2018 and 2022 also suggest that Asia and Oceania accounted for 41% of the total global volume of major arms, the largest compared to other regions; and, with 11% of the total, India is the largest arms importer of all countries. All this should be set against the politics of a region with the busiest sea lanes, nine of the ten largest ports, seven of the world’s largest standing militaries, and five of the world’s declared nuclear nations.Footnote103 The region is also marked by an intensifying bilateral security competition between the U.S. and China that increases the risk of inadvertent escalation of hostilities, entangling conventional, nuclear, and space capabilities.Footnote104 The U.S. has stated outright that it will consider the use of nuclear weapons in the event of any kind of a “significant” nonnuclear strategic attack on its or its allies’ nuclear forces as well as “their command and control, or warning and attack assessment capabilities” whose nodes run in and through space.Footnote105 In believing that the U.S. seeks to lower the threshold for nuclear use and so degrade its conventional strength China is responding by expanding and modernizing both its conventional and nuclear capabilities.Footnote106 A new arms race may well be underway, enmeshing old and new warfighting domains like space and affecting prospects for arms control and strategic stability. Amid these shifting military postures and perceptions, security architectures matter and have received significant attention for their origins, shapes, consequences, and transformations in the IR of Asia.Footnote107 If, prior to the 1990s, Asia was “infertile ground” for security institutions today it seems the opposite is true; new security institutions such as QUAD have come to stand alongside old ones like the ASEAN Regional Forum.Footnote108 The United States is prominent in the region for its creation of a network of bilateral alliances seen not just as instruments of containment against rivals but also as instruments of control over allies.Footnote109 As the view of space as a warfighting domain embeds itself in regional security architectures formal U.S. allies such as Japan and South Korea in the region are coalescing, connecting and responding in distinct ways.Footnote110 As well, they are motivated by other security threats and dynamics – territorial disputes and politics, North Korean missile threats and its other purported scientific missions into space – that have sobered prospects for stability in regional and global politics. Asia is leading the world in how some of these space-centric alliance transformations are coming about, and how they may affect military operations such as communication and intelligence gathering. In practice, the U.S.-led military alliances also serve as contracts in which, while one component is certainly a military commitment, there is also agreement about a continuous (and changing) exchange of space goods and services.Footnote111 The U.S.- Japan Alliance, with its attendant geoeconomic and geopolitical elements in play, is the first bilateral one in Asia to extend to the space domain.Footnote112 Although its legal foundations need far greater clarity in light of existing international space law and policy, as well as shifting nuclear postures, this extension is nevertheless becoming more concrete with the formation of a new subordinate command in Japan for the U.S. Space Force.Footnote113 But these pronounced changes on the military side sit alongside others; the Japanese state is also continuing to bargain to enmesh its civilian and commercial space interests under the umbrella of the alliance, such as those related to GPS or astronauts on the moon. A similar story is unfolding under the U.S.-Korea Alliance. As Scott Snyder notes in this symposium, the combination of South Korea’s entry into the space launch and satellite sectors and the emergence of the Sino-U.S. geostrategic competition have made it possible for both countries to pursue bilateral cooperation within the alliance. Space cooperation within the alliance brings South Korea on board to support U.S.-led development of international norms for use of space and strengthens the U.S. space-based military infrastructure to protect South Korea from adversary threats while also assisting South Korea’s long-term aspirations to gain a part of the commercial space sector. There are also implications for the hub-and-spoke model of U.S. alliances in Asia. It may not have originally encouraged trust and interactions between quasi-allies such as Japan and South Korea that are not directly allied but share the United States (hub) as a common ally. But this model may be transforming in the space domain. Tongfi Kim explains that South Korea–Japan relations, traditionally the weakest link in U.S.–Japan–South Korea trilateral cooperation, have made remarkable progress since the inauguration of South Korean President Yoon Suk Yeol in May 2022. Due to the three states’ increasing focus on space security and geopolitical development in East Asia, Kim argues, space cooperation is one of the most promising paths for institutionalizing the trilateral cooperation. What are the Thematic Takeaways? Asian states are not just passive recipients in the new space race but proactive and high-profile shapers of the DCM trends in it. They represent the new forces of democratization, which opens up diplomatic opportunities for new alignments in pursuit of material and normative quests. They know the unprecedented trends in space commercialization can boost their industrial base and position them for economic prosperity in the new frontier. They are attuned to how space militarization can give them a military edge and, carried to its extreme, how weaponization can dash prospects for strategic stability around and above us. A few takeaways stand out. The Gravity of the International Relations of Space Has Shifted to Asia Asia leads all other regions of the world with the highest concentration of independent and autonomous sovereign states – China, Japan, India, South Korea, North Korea – who possess some of the most advanced capabilities for civilian, commercial, and military space. They do not act in unison but are guided by their own national imperatives. Along with Australia and New Zealand, they are also joined by a wide variety of states in Southeast, South, and West Asia who aim for niche capabilities or capitalize on geographic locations. The State in Asia Will Be the Prime Decision-Maker in Shaping Space Activities Consistent with the state-centric nature of the IR of Asia, both the top and emerging spacefaring powers in Asia will seek to shape and balance the DCM trends in line with their own economic and political interests. They will not be dictated to, but can be persuaded through bargaining and communication. Many will try to take advantage of commercial trends abroad while reinforcing them at home, some will try to strike a balance in the commercialization-militarization axis, but a few will attempt to shift it toward offensive purposes. Dual-Use Space Technology is Another Means to Wealth and Security for Asian States All Asian states are interested in acquiring space technology, whether through direct or indirect means, to advance their prosperity and security. This is consistent with a historic intellectual lineage in the region about staying abreast of strategic high-technology sectors that crisscross civilian and military benefits, and that promise to pull other sectors along. The intersection of the space domain with emerging and disruptive technology frontiers – AI, quantum, cyber – is also of vital interest to all principal regional actors. New Patterns of Interconnectedness May Stay the Hand of Space Conflict Space nationalism drives the principal spacefaring states to compete with others in and out of the region. But continued economic integration – trade and investment flows, resilient supply chains, and space assets that facilitate them – also underpin prospects for continued engagement among all regional players. Its disruption is of concern to regional states, as in the U.S. bid to secure critical supply chains for semiconductors worldwide. As well, regional institutions that formally and informally govern relations, including those focused on space, routinize engagements, and information exchanges among all states. U.S.-Led Alliances in Asia are at the Forefront of Transforming into Space Alliances Security institutions in Asia are important for continued dialogue in the region, and for socializing emerging players into the realities of the new space race. But the designation of space as a warfighting domain — and of the U.S. declaration about the need to protect command-and-control structures that underpin extended deterrence — has put U.S.-led alliances with Japan and South Korea at the center of transformations into space alliances. This may affect the “hub and spoke” model, with the spokes also strengthening their relations in the distant future. Much however, depends on the continued domestic political support in the U.S., Japan, and Korea for alliances and such alliance transformations in the years ahead. Asian States Will Be Pivotal to Shaping or Scuttling Prospects for Peace - in Outer Space The capabilities of Asian states make them ideal candidates for large-scale collaboration in space, as well as on the moon and beyond. Diplomatically, they are being courted in the bipolar space competition between the U.S. and China. The rules on which they operate, and who gets to write and interpret them, will matter for patterns of polarity in the IR of space. Some Asian states have responded by signing up to U.S.-led interpretations of the Outer Space Treaty in practice, such as in the Artemis Accords. Other states from Asia may move to the China-led camp with Russia for an international lunar research station. How this soft power competition plays out will affect the rule of law in the peaceful exploration and uses of outer space. Disclosure Statement No potential conflict of interest was reported by the author(s). Additional information Notes 1. Cyber Diplomacy and the Rise of the 'Global South'

by André Barrinha , Arindrajit Basu

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ском On September 24, 2024, speaking from the gargantuan Kazan International Exhibition Centre during the BRICS Summit in Russia, Chinese President Xi Jinping emphatically extolled the “collective rise of the Global South [as] a distinctive feature of the great transformation across the world.” While celebrating “Global South countries marching together toward modernization [as] monumental in world history and unprecedented in human civilization,” the Chinese leader hastened to add that China was not quite a part of but at the Global South’s “forefront”; that “will always keep the Global South in [their] heart, and maintain [their]roots in the Global South. As emerging powers in the BRICS+ grouping thronged Kazan in a clear sign to the West that they would not unwittingly entrench Vladimir Putin’s full-scale diplomatic isolation, China’s message was clear: as a great power, they would not ignore or undermine the interests of the Global South.  The rise of the Global South as a central voice in world politics concurs with the emergence of cyber diplomacy as a diplomatic field. This is not a coincidence, as they are both intimately related to broader changes in the international order, away from a US-led liberal international order, toward a post-liberal one, whose contours are still being defined, but where informal groupings, such as the BRICS+ play a key role. One could even argue that it is this transition to a new order that has pushed states to engage diplomatically on issues around cyberspace. What was once the purview of the Global North, and particularly the US, is now a contested domain of international activity. In this text we explore how the Global South has entered this contestation, and how it articulates its ever-growing presence in shaping the agenda of this domain. However, as cyber diplomacy is mainstreamed across the Global South, it is unclear whether it will continue to be a relevant collective force in forging the rules and norms that govern cyberspace, or whether the tendency will be for each country to trace their own path in service of their independent national interests. The evolution of cyber diplomacy in a post-liberal world Cyber diplomacy is very recent. One could argue that its practice only really started in the late 1990s, with Russia’s proposal of an international treaty to ban electronic and information weapons. Cyber diplomacy, as “the use of diplomatic resources and the performance of diplomatic functions to secure national interests with regard to the cyberspace” (or more simply, to the “the application of diplomacy to cyberspace”  is even more recent, with the first few writings on the topic emerging only in the last 15 years.   To be sure, the internet was born at the zenith of the US-led liberal international order and was viewed as an ideal tool to promote based on liberalism, free trade and information exchange with limited government intervention and democratic ideals. Cyber libertarians extolled the virtues of an independent cyberspace, free from state control and western governments, particularly the US, did not disagree. They viewed the internet as the perfect tool for promoting US global power and maintaining liberal hegemony -“ruling the airwaves as Great Britain once ruled the seas.” The internet was ensconced in the relatively uncontested unipolar geopolitical moment. As the pipe dreams of a liberal cyberspace began to unravel with China and Russia pushing for an alternate state-centric vision of cyberspace, cyber diplomacy began to emerge both as a “response to and continuing factor in the continuing battle in and over cyberspace.” Explicitly, we can pin down its origin to two factors. First, is the perception that cyberspace was becoming an increasingly intertwined with geopolitics and geo-economics, with states starting to better understand its threats, but also its opportunities. Moonlight Maze, the 2007 attacks against Estonia or even Stuxnet were all cases that helped focus the mind of policymakers around the world. Second, the broader context of underlying changes in the international order necessitated cyber diplomacy as a bridge-building activity both to mitigate great power rivalry and to preserve the stability of cyberspace and the digital economy. Private companies, till then the beneficiaries of an open and de-regulated internet, also had to step in to ensure that their own interests and profit motives were safeguarded. These two intertwined factors dominated the discussions around cyber diplomacy for most of the 2000s. Initially, the predominant focus was arms control, reflected in the composition of the first few Group of Governmental Experts (GGE) iterations, the forum created by the UN General Assembly (UNGA) to discuss the role of information and communication technologies (ICTs) in international security. And although experts appointed by countries from the Global South were present since the first meeting in July 2004 the debate was very much framed as a discussion among great powers. As discussions progressed, and the GGE became a process in itself, some states outside the permanent members’ group started to engage more actively. This also coincided with the progressive creation of cyber diplomacy posts and offices in foreign ministries around the world. The field was becoming more professional, as more states started to realise that these were discussions that mattered beyond the restrictive group of power politics. Countries such as South Africa, Brazil, or Kenya started to push for the discussion of issues that affected a larger group of states, with a particular focus on cyber capacity building not just at the UN-GGE but also at other multilateral and multi-stakeholder processes and conferences including the World Summit on Information Society (WSIS), Internet Corporation for Assigned Names and Numbers (ICANN), Internet Governance Forum (IGF) and the International Telecommunications Union (ITU). The creation of a new Open-Ended Working Group (OEWG) at the UN First Committee (after an acrimonious diplomatic process) had an important effect in the diversification and democratisation of the discussions, as these were now open to the whole UN membership, and non-state actors were given the opportunity to observe and participate in these sessions. Further, in 2022, the UN set up an Ad Hoc Committee (AHC) to negotiate a cybercrime convention (adopted by consensus by UNGA members in December 2024) that also enabled all UN members to participate in the negotiations. The opening up of these processes exposed many states, particularly in the Global South, to the field, and it forced them to actively engage in discussions that until recently were seen as the dominion of great powers. The African Group and the G77 were now able to actively participate in the discussions, with frequent statements and contributions. Conceptualising the Global South in cyber diplomacy As cyber diplomacy progressed, policy-maker and academics alike understood global cyber governance to be divided along three main blocs of states. The status quo defenders were led by the US and (mostly Western) like-minded states, focused on the promotion of liberal values and non-binding norms shaped by a multi-stakeholder approach and adherence to existing tenets of international law but resisted significant changes in the governance of cyberspace. A revisionist group, led by Russia and China, advocated for a new binding international treaty and multilateral governance with the objective of guaranteeing security and order rather than necessarily promoting liberal values. Given this impasse, the role and influence of a group of states termed ‘swing states’ or ‘digital deciders’ has been recognized as critical to determining the future of cyberspace, most prominently in a detailed 2018 report by the Washington DC-based think-tank New America . This grouping that largely includes emerging powers from the Global South including India, Indonesia, Brazil, Mexico and South Africa, are understood as countries that are yet to “gravitate towards either end of the spectrum, some undecided and others seeking a third path.” Given these groupings, it is worth considering how the Global South fits in with present conceptualisations of cyber diplomacy, or whether it is a grouping at all. The term ‘Global South’ has come in for some criticism given the heterogeneity of countries it describes and its geographical inaccuracy (many Global South countries are not quite in the geographical South.) To be fair, the term never aspired for terminological accuracy and was instead coined to conceptually represent a group of countries during the Vietnam dissatisfied with the political and economic exploitation from the Global North. In that regard, Global South is a “mood,” a metaphor for developing countries aiming to find their way in an increasingly contested world. The war in Ukraine only augmented these fissures as the West were confounded by the Global South’s refusal to take a stand against brazen Russian aggression in Europe. The developing world saw it differently though: in an international order long-built on racism and inequality, expecting these countries to take a stand in their “petty squabbles” while they had also carried out “similarly violent, unjust, and undemocratic interventions—from Vietnam to Iraq” was a bridge too far. The Ukraine war helped clarify the combination of behaviours that countries within the Global South exhibit to attain this strategic goal: ideological agnosticism or neutrality; selective engagement with norms and rules; and finally, multi-pronged bilateral and minilateral groupings, with equidistance from the major powers. These three approaches helped illuminate the multiple different forms of agency that each developing country exercises vis-à-vis the international order based on their own interests and quest for strategic autonomy. However, what became evident as Russians bombs started to fall on the street of Kyiv, was already visible in these states’ interactions in cyber diplomacy. First, much of the Global South has refused to take an explicit stand on the controversial fissures that the leading powers have spent much of their time debating, including whether cyberspace governance should be state-centric or driven by new rules or existing international law.  Throughout the negotiating processes at the UN OEWG and AHC, as Russia and China clashed with the United States and its allies on the text of several controversial proposals, most developing countries took an agnostic approach, neither explicitly endorsing or opposing any of these potential treaty provisions. (There are naturally some exceptions: an analysis of voting patterns suggests that Iran and North Korea have firmly pegged themselves to the Russian and Chinese side of the aisle whereas some smaller developing countries have gravitated towards the US side of the aisle.) Second, there has been selective engagement when security or developmental interests are directly impacted. For example, in its joint submission to the UN’s Global Digital Compact (GDC), the G77+China asserted the need for equitable cross-border data flows that maximize development gains. The GDC is the UN’s first comprehensive framework for global digital cooperation. Long concerned about the misuse of the multi-stakeholder model by private actors for profit at the expense of developmental interests, the G77 also highlighted the need for “multilateral and transparent approaches to digital governance to facilitate a more just, equitable and effective governance system.” Finally, countries in  the Global South have entered into multiple technology partnerships across political and ideological divides. US efforts at restricting the encroachment of Chinese hardware providers like Huawei and ZTE into the core technological periphery of several Global South countries using allegations of surveillance were sometimes rebuked, given the Five Eyes’ proclivity and reputation for also conducting similar surveillance, including on top officials. By being agnostic on controversial ideological issues, countries in the Global South have been able to maintain ties with great powers on all sides of the political spectrum and foster pragmatic technological partnerships. Will the Global South rise? The Global South’s rise as a potent force in cyber diplomacy will, however, depend on three factors. Can it maintain ideological consistency on developmental and rights concerns, including on how the internet is governed at home? Can they continue to work with multiple partners without succumbing to pressure either from Washington or Beijing? Will emerging powers in the Global South (like India, Brazil and Indonesia) bat for the interests of the larger developing world, rather than simply orchestrating global governance to service their own interests or that of the regime in power? Given that cyber diplomacy emerged and developed as the playground of great powers, analysing it through the perspective of the Global South enables us to focus on cyber governance as an issue that goes beyond (cyber)security concerns – including economic development and identity (cutting across issues of race, gender, and colonialism) – and to see the world from a perspective that goes beyond the dynamics of great power competition. Analytically, it is useful to understand how these states position themselves and justify their actions on behalf of the whole. When looking inside the box, we see some collective movement but also a desire on part of the great powers, including China to incentivise the developing world to see the world as they do. The Global South remains relevant as a construct that captures the mood of the developing world on the geopolitics of technology of cyber issues. Its “great strength” will emerge not from swinging between Washington and Beijing or being orchestrated through New Delhi or Brasilia. It will instead come through standing their ground, in service of their own security and developmental interests in cyberspace. And as they progress, it remains to be seen whether the “Global South” retains its relevance as an analytical construct or whether it will give way to other denominations that better capture the developing world’s nuances and differences vis-à-vis the international cyber order. The text of this work is licensed under  a Creative Commons CC BY-NC 4.0 license.

International trade war - Spice Road against Silk Road

by Joon Seok Oh

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ском AbstractPurpose The purpose of this paper is to analyse the international political economy of Korea and its effects due to geopolitical tension between China and the USA. Design/methodology/approach Economic war between China and the USA has prolonged longer than expected. Aftermath of the COVID-19 pandemic, reforming the supply chain has been the centre of economic tension between China and the USA. Quite recently, with the rapid expansion of Chinese e-commerce platforms, distribution channels come upon a new economic tension between the two. And now is the time to pivot its pattern of conflict from competition into cooperation. In this end, economic diplomacy could be a useful means to give a signal of cooperation. From the view of economic diplomacy, this paper tries to analyse the projected transition of economic war between China and the USA with its implication on the trade policy of Korea. Findings As an implementation of economic diplomacy, China suggested the Belt and Road Initiative (BRI), enhancing trade logistics among related countries to gain competitiveness. In 2023, the Biden administration suggested the India-Middle East and Europe Economic Corridor as a counter to BRI, which will be a threshold for changing trade policy from economic war into economic diplomacy. As a result, it is expected China and the USA will expand their economic diplomacy in a way to promote economic cooperation among allied states, while the distribution channel war would continue to accelerate the economic tension between China and the USA. Korea has to prepare for and provide measures handling this geopolitical location in its trade policy or economic diplomacy. Originality/value This research contributes to the awareness and understanding of trade environments from the perspective of economic diplomacy. 1. Introduction The advent of globalisation has led to widespread economic integration, creating global production networks and markets. However, the COVID-19 pandemic has acted as a significant setback to this trend. In the wake of COVID-19, an economic war has arisen between China and the USA, centred on the restructuring of global supply chains following widespread disruptions. International political economy (IPE) examines the power dynamics between states and the structures of influence within regional economies. Consequently, economic diplomacy has gained unprecedented attention. Economic diplomacy focuses on government actions regarding international economic issues, distinct from political diplomacy through its market-oriented approach in foreign policy. Putnam (1988) categorises economic diplomacy into two levels: unilateralism and bilateralism. Unilateral economic diplomacy (or unilateralism) often relies on hard power, involving decisions on trade liberalisation or market protection without negotiation. Bilateral economic diplomacy (or bilateralism) or multilateral economic diplomacy (or multilateralism), by contrast, involves negotiation among trade partners, resulting in agreements such as regional or global free trade agreements (FTAs). A vast range of state or non-state actors engage in economic diplomacy, navigating the complex interplay between international and domestic factors. Defining economic diplomacy is extremely challenging, but one useful definition is “the broad concept of economic statecraft, where economic measures are taken in the pursuit of political goals, including punitive actions such as sanctions” (Blanchard and Ripsman, 2008).  Figure 1 Recent trend of economic diplomacy To exert influence internationally, ministers and heads of government strive to demonstrate their capacity for national security through two primary approaches, as shown in Figure 1 (above): economic war (or competition) and economic diplomacy (or international cooperation). In the context of global supply chain restructuring, the economic conflict between China and the USA has intensified, marked by threats of supply chain disruptions. This has led to emerging strategies aimed at “crowding out” the USA from global supply chains (去美戰略) or excluding China through alliances such as the Allied Supply Chain and Chip 4. While economic war is inherently “temporary” due to its painstaking nature, economic diplomacy or international cooperation offer a more “long-term” approach because it is gains-taking. This paper analyses the factors contributing to the prolonged nature of this economic war and explores potential outcomes of the supply chain tensions between China and the USA from the perspectives of IPE or geo-economics. In conclusion, it highlights the importance of preparing for trade policy adjustments and strategic economic diplomacy. 2. International trade war and strategic items2.1 Supply chain The supply chain encompasses a network of interconnected suppliers involved in each stage of production, from raw materials and components to the finished goods or services. This network can include vendors, warehouses, retailers, freight stations and distribution centres. Effective supply chain management is a “crucial process because an optimised supply chain results in lower costs and a more efficient production cycle” [1]. Within the supply chain, a leading company typically holds governance power, enabling it to coordinate scheduling and exercise control across the interconnected suppliers, resulting in reduced costs and shorter production times (Gereffi et al., 2005) [2]. Since the 2000s, forward and backward integration have been key strategies for managing time, cost and uncertainty in supply chains. For example, Toyota’s Just-In-Time (JIT) system demonstrated the efficiency of locally concentrated supply chains until disruptions from the 2011 East Japan Earthquake and the Thailand flood. Following supply chain shutdowns in 2020, many businesses shifted from local to global supply chains, utilising advancements of the information technology (IT) and transportation technologies to geographically diversify operations. As the need for a systematically functioning global supply chain has grown, a leading nation, much like a leading company, often assumes governance power in international trade and investment, as illustrated in Figure 2 (below), by aligning with the leadership of a dominant market competitiveness, which makes this leadership valuable.  Figure 2 Supply chain The COVID-19 pandemic dealt a severe blow to the global supply chain, causing sudden lockdowns that led to widespread supply chain disruptions. To mitigate the risks of future global disruptions, supply chains have begun restructuring to operate on a more regionally segmented basis. In this shift toward regional supply chains, China and the USA are at the centre, drawing allied countries within their spheres of influence. This alignment helps explain why the economic war between China and the USA has lasted longer than anticipated. 2.2 Strategic items China has restricted exports of two rare metals, gallium and germanium, which are critical to semiconductor production. Kraljic (1983) highlighted the importance of managing “strategic items” within the framework of supply chain management, as shown in Figure 3. Kraljic emphasises the need to strengthen and diversify critical items. The Kraljic matrix provides a valuable tool for identifying essential items that require focused management within the supply chain.  Figure 3 Kraljic matrix Kraljic identified the importance of managing “bottleneck items” in strategic supply chain management – items that present high supply risk but have relatively low business value. Due to the potential costs associated with non-delivery or compromised quality of strategic items, these must be closely monitored and controlled. From a risk management perspective, establishing medium-term business relationships and collaboration with suppliers is essential. For example, South Korea imports over 90% of its urea for agricultural and industrial purposes from China [3]. Heavily dependent on China for urea supplies due to pricing factors, Korea faced challenges when China imposed export controls on urea, underscoring Korea’s vulnerability within China’s sphere of influence. The European Union (EU) also faces challenges with critical raw materials (CRMs). China remains the EU’s sole supplier of processed rare earth elements, while Chile supplies 79% of its lithium. In response, the EU introduced the CRM Act (CRMA) to support projects aimed at increasing “the EU’s capacity to extract, process, and recycle strategic raw materials and diversify supplies from the third countries” [4]. 2.3 Resilient supply chain alliance In contrast to China’s approach of leveraging supply disruptions to strengthen its influence, the Biden administration in the USA has adopted a cooperative approach focused on building resilient supply chains (Pillar 2) through the Indo-Pacific Economic Framework (IPEF), which includes 14 member countries [5]. The need for resilient supply chains has been further underscored by the Russia–Ukraine crisis. The IPEF aims to address supply chain vulnerabilities by fostering global efforts to reduce risks associated with concentrated, fragile supply chains [6].  Figure 4 Resilient supply chain alliance In Figure 4, the EU Commission presented the Single Market Emergency Instrument (SMEI) in September 2022, a crisis governance framework designed to ensure the availability of essential goods and services during future emergencies. The SMEI operates on three levels: contingency planning, vigilance and emergency. The contingency planning phase focuses on collaboration among member states to mitigate supply chain disruption and monitor incidents. The vigilance phase can be activated when a significant disruption is anticipated, enabling specific measures such as mapping and monitoring supply chains and production capacities. Finally, the emergency phase is activated in cases of severe disruption to the functioning of the single market [7]. Establishing a resilient supply chain through international cooperation may be appealing, yet the reality often falls short of the ambition. In South Korea, the IPEF took effect on 17 April 2024, after an extended negotiation process, marking the first multilateral agreement on supply chains. As a result, during non-crisis periods, the 14 member countries will collaborate to strengthen international trade, investment and trade logistics. In times of crisis, member countries will activate a “crisis response network”. Conversely, opportunities for negotiation with China, South Korea’s largest trading partner, are essential for building supply chain resilience [8]. China has pursued an industrial policy focused on enhancing its supply chain management capabilities. In the semiconductor sector, the decoupling between China and the USA has become increasingly evident. Contrary to expectations, China has adopted a policy of internalising its supply chains, returning to the integration strategies of the 2000s rather than furthering globalisation. A promising opportunity for transformation between the two countries has emerged recently. Since 2015, China and South Korea have maintained bilateral FTA, and with the second phase of FTA negotiations currently underway, there is an opportunity to strengthen trade and investment ties, fostering positive progress through international cooperation. 2.4 China manufacturing exodus During the COVID-19 pandemic, China imposed sudden lockdowns without prior notice or preparation, halting production and logistics cycles. This “zero COVID” policy may have triggered a shift towards “de-risking” China from supply chain disruptions. Although China still offers significant advantages as “the factory of the world,” with vast market potential, prolonged trade tensions with the USA, intensified during the Trump administration, have prompted global manufacturers with substantial USA market bases to relocate operations amid rising geopolitical uncertainties. For example, Nike and Adidas have shifted much of their footwear manufacturing to Vietnam, Apple has begun iPhone production at a Foxconn in Chennai, India, and AstraZeneca has contracted production with India’s Serum Institute. In the pre-globalised era, defining the Rule of Origin (ROO) was straightforward, as a product’s components were usually manufactured and assembled within a single country. However, with the complexity of global supply chains, particularly since 2012, determining ROO has become a time-consuming and subjective process. ROO are classified as either non-preferential or preferential. The USA applies non-preferential ROO to restrict imports from countries like Cuba, Iran and North Korea, while offering trade preference programmes for others. Preferential ROO are used to determine duty-free eligibility for imports from approved countries [9], whereas non-preferential ROO play a crucial role in “country of origin labelling, government procurement, enforcement of trade remedy actions, compilation of trade statistics, supply chain security issues.” [10] China manufacturing exodus may negatively impact capital inflows into Hong Kong, traditionally seen as the Gateway to China. In 2023, Hong Kong’s initial public offering volume fell to a 20-year low of $5.9bn [11]. While China-oriented business remains in Hong Kong, which returns fully to Chinese control in 2047, non-China-oriented businesses have migrated to Singapore. As the certainty of contract and ownership rights forms the foundation of capitalism, this capital flight from Hong Kong is likely to persist. 3. Trade logistics and economic corridors Globalisation has allowed supply chains to leverage interdependence and interconnectedness, maximising efficiency. However, while these efficiencies have been beneficial, they have also created a fertile ground for friction between trade partners due to a “survival of the fittest” mindset and the principle of “winner takes all.” This interdependence has also highlighted vulnerabilities; the global supply chain struggled to manage the disruptions caused by COVID-19, prompting a shift towards regional integration initiatives, such as Association of Southeast Asian Nations, Regional Comprehensive Economic Partnership, United States–Mexico–Canada Agreement and Comprehensive and Progressive Agreement for Trans-Pacific Partnership. As the global economy seeks stability, collaboration over competition has become increasingly essential, with economic diplomacy emerging as a priority. The prolonged economic war between China and the USA arguably needs to shift towards economic diplomacy. The global supply chain is restructuring into regional supply chains, building resilience by operating in regional segments that can withstand crises. Michael Porter introduced the concept of value chain as “a set of activities that a firm performs to deliver a valuable product or service to the market.” [12] Complex finished goods often depend on global value chains, traversing multiple countries. As shown in Figure 5, the value chain consists of supply chain and trade channel components. While the focus has traditionally been on which country holds lead status within a regional supply chain, the emphasis is now shifting to how these regional segments can be interconnected and relayed. In this context, the supply chain competition may evolve into a “channel war” in international trade, where trade logistics will centre on the internal flow of goods, standardising channel processes and establishing authority over these channels.  Figure 5 Supply chain v. trade channel 3.1 Trade logistics It is natural for governments to seek environments that enhance competitiveness within in their countries. In terms of trade, effective trade logistics are essential for maintaining competitive advantage. As a prerequisite, a strong IT management infrastructure is indispensable. As shown in Figure 6, trade logistics encompass the internal flow of goods to market, integrating physical infrastructure with operating software – such as transport hubs, warehouses, highways, ports, terminals, trains and shipping vessels. Key areas of conflict in trade logistics involve the standardisation of channel processes and determining who holds governance over operation of these logistics systems. This is equally relevant within the digital economy. Recently, Chinese e-commerce – often referred to as C-commerce – has aggressively sought to gain control over digital distribution channels, interconnected delivery networks and trade logistics via digital platforms. Chinese platforms such as Taobao, Temu and AliExpress are actively working to increase their monthly active users (MAUs), positing themselves as counterweights to USA-based platforms such as Amazon and eBay in digital trade [13].  Figure 6 Trade logistics When the agenda of establishing international trade logistics is introduced to relevant trade members across various countries, initial progress and effective responses are often achieved. However, efforts soon encounter obstacles related to standardising logistics processes and establishing operational governance. Greater reliance on international institutions could help resolve these issues (Bayne, 2017). Yet governments frequently prioritise domestic interests, and after prolonged negotiations, the risk of international agreements failing increases. Amid the economic war between China and the USA, China launched a trade logistics initiative known as the Belt and Road Initiative (BRI), or One Belt One Road, in 2013. Often referred to as the New Silk Road, the BRI aims to establish economic corridors for trade logistics. The World Bank estimates that the BRI could boost trade flows by 4.1% and reduce trade costs by 1.1% [14]. In response, the Biden administration proposed the India-Middle East and Europe Economic Corridor (IMEC) in September 2023 to strengthen transport and communication links between Europe and Asia as a countermeasure to China’s BRI. IMEC has been well received by participating countries, with expectations of fostering economic growth, enhancing connectivity and potentially rebalancing trade and economic relations between the EU and China [15]. Both BRI and IMEC are ambitious projects aimed at boosting international trade through substantial investments in trade logistics infrastructure. Each seeks to assert governance over international trade channels, signalling that the supply chain war may soon evolve into a trade channel war between China and the USA. 3.2 Economic corridors Economic corridors are transport networks designed to support and facilitate the movement of goods, services, people and information. These corridors often include integrated infrastructure, such as highways, railways and ports, linking cities or even countries (Octaviano and Trishia, 2014). They are typically established to connect manufacturing hubs, high-supply and high-demand areas, and producers of value-added goods. Economic corridors comprise both hard infrastructure – such as trade facilities – and soft infrastructure, including trade facilitation and capacity-building measures. The Asian Development Bank introduced the term “economic corridor” in 1998 to describe networks connecting various economic agents within a region [16]. Economic corridors are integrated trade logistics networks, providing essential infrastructure for connecting regional segments of supply chains. As supply chains increasingly operate in regional “chunks,” linking these segments becomes ever more important. Economic corridors typically include a network of transport infrastructure, such as highways, railways, terminals and ports. Initiatives like the BRI and IMEC use economic corridors as instruments of economic diplomacy, shifting strategies from hard power to soft power, as shown in Figure 7. Because less-developed or developing countries often lack sufficient funding to invest in trade logistics, they tend to welcome these initiatives from developed countries, which offer international collaboration and support. However, these initiatives usually come with the condition that participating countries must accept standardised trade processes and governance led by the sponsoring developed country.  Figure 7 Economic corridor initiatives as economic diplomacy To succeed, economic corridors must meet three key conditions [17]. First, government intervention is essential, as economic corridor initiatives primarily involve public infrastructure investments beyond the scope of the private sector. In realising these projects, governments must reconcile three tensions to ensure their policies are mutually supportive: tensions between politics and economics, between international and domestic pressures and between governments and other stakeholders. Second, intermediate outcomes should be measured and demonstrated as results of economic corridors, allowing participants to experience tangible benefits throughout these longer-term projects. Finally, economic corridors should deliver broader benefits. Participants need incentives to utilise the infrastructure sustainably. These benefits may extend beyond economic welfare, such as wages and income, to include social inclusion, equity and environmental gains, which support the long-term viability of the infrastructure. 4. BRI vs IMEC4.1 Belt and Road Initiative (BRI) - Silk Road The BRI can be a modern-day realisation of the Silk Road concept, connecting Europe as a market base with China as a production base. Unlike the ancient Silk Road, which connected trade routes across Eurasia, the BRI poses potential challenges due to its extensive connectivity. Firstly, there are social and environmental externalities, such as increased congestion and accidents from concentrating traffic flows through limited links and nodes within trade networks. Secondly, while the connectivity may benefit the production and market bases at either end, regions situated between these hubs, through which highways and railways pass, may gain minimal advantage. Thirdly, there is often a mismatch between where costs and benefits are realised. Transit regions that facilitate network traffic often see fewer direct benefits compared to high-density nodes within the network. 4.2 India-Middle East and Europe Economic Corridor (IMEC) - The Spice Road The ancient Spice Roads once connected the Middle East and Northeast Africa with Europe, facilitating the exchange of goods such as cinnamon, ginger, pepper and cassia, which, like silk, served as a form of currency. The IMEC proposes a modern route from India to Europe through the United Arab Emirates (UAE), Saudi Arabia, Israel and Greece. Since its announcement in September 2023, some regional experts have expressed reservations about its feasibility, particularly regarding the connection between the Middle East and Israel. The project has faced delays due to the Israel–Hamas war. Despite these challenges, IMEC holds potential to drive economic growth and strengthen connectivity, especially as countries like Vietnam and India emerge as alternative manufacturing bases for companies relocating from China. For Saudi Arabia and the UAE, IMEC is not viewed as a challenge to China but rather as an opportunity to diversify their economies and solidify their roles within the Middle East region [18]. 5. Conclusion A new trade war between China and the USA has begun, with the Biden Administration’s introduction of IMEC as a counter to China’s BRI. This shift could soon transform the nature of economic war from a focus on supply chains to one on trade channels. The China manufacturing exodus was further accelerated by supply disruptions during the COVID-19 pandemic. Amidst the economic tensions between China and the USA, the restructuring of global supply chains into regional networks has made significant progress. With China maintaining its stance on export controls for strategic items, South Korea must prepare for resilient supply chain management. In relation to China–Korea FTA, which is currently undergoing its second phase of negotiation, South Korea should seek clarity on the transparency of China’s strategic item controls. The Committee on Foreign Investment in the United States (CFIUS) plays a key role in monitoring the quality of inbound investments; similarly, South Korea is experiencing increased inbound investment due to the manufacturing shift from China and should apply similar standards to evaluate investment quality. This emerging economic war between China and the USA is now marked by the competing initiatives of the BRI and IMEC. The BRI can be viewed as a modern Silk Road, linking China with Europe, while the IMEC seeks to establish a trade logistics corridor connecting Saudi Arabia, the UAE, Israel and Greece. The South Korean Government should take proactive steps to prepare for the evolving dynamics of the trade war between China and the USA. CitationOh, J.S. Opinion – The US-Vietnam Comprehensive Strategic Partnership in its Second Year

by Julian McBride

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ском The United States and Vietnam, former adversaries but now significant trading partners, are in their second year of the comprehensive strategic partnership, further improving their ties. In 2025, the comprehensive strategic partnership makes a major two-year milestone as both America and Vietnam are thirty years into normalization, as five decades ago, both countries were intertwined in one of the most deadly wars in modern history. The comprehensive strategic partnership is a significant counterbalance in international relations in the Indo-Pacific region against China’s rising soft power and naval force projection into the South China Sea. In its second year, questions remain: Will the partnership hold up, and is there still room to grow between Washington and Hanoi? On September 10th, 2023, then-U.S. President Joe Biden and the late General Secretary Nguyen Phu Trong of Vietnam signed the comprehensive strategic partnership, which is a major turning point in Southeast Asia. The elevation of relations between Hanoi and Washington puts America along the same bilateral status as Russia and China in Vietnam’s hierarchy, signifying a major diplomatic breakthrough between the former two countries. Under the upgraded relations, Vietnam and the United States will further strengthen cooperation in trade, investments, science, technology, and climate action, with more opportunities in other sectors. Southeast Asia is an emerging global supply chain hub for not just the United States but the entire world, and Hanoi is a top ten major trading partner of Washington. The opportunity to grow supply chains in the Indochina region with Vietnam as a starting point would be an essential step toward digressing from the People’s Republic of China, which the United States government looks to do, especially as the latter two superpowers now compete for global hegemonic status. The United States and Vietnam share the ideals of growing their technological and economic sectors. The growth of semiconductors in Eastern Asia continues to grow not only in Taiwan, China, Japan, and South Korea but also in Vietnam. Amkor, an American firm, is opening a $1.6 billion firm in Vietnam for this endeavor. Furthermore, Reuters reported in January 2024 that fifteen American firms are vying to invest $8 billion in semiconductors in Vietnam. American companies and business owners currently heavily invest in Vietnam, such as Intel, Apple, Nike, Amkor, Marvell, and First Solar, and the list can continue to grow in the comprehensive strategic partnership. Simultaneously, Vietnamese companies such as VinFast and VGN Corporation are increasing investments in the United States. VinFast’s growth in North Carolina is helping the local economy by creating more manufacturing opportunities. Though Vietnam and the United States have reached new peaks in upgraded relations, it is vital to mention that the comprehensive strategic partnership is not a mutual defense accord including direct military assistance. During the joint signing, neither Washington nor Hanoi mentioned ‘containment’ of Beijing’s ambitions, even though the South China Sea continues to grow into a potential regional powder keg. Vietnam’s upgraded partnership with the United States correlates with India’s current strategy of not fully aligning to one side to trigger ire or retaliation from the People’s Republic of China but strategically keeping full diplomatic cohesion with all regional powers while maintaining its sovereignty. Vietnam is also a close ally of Russia as the United States ignored the original requests for their self-determination post-WWII. Though they do not supply the Russian military’s illegal aggression in Ukraine, it is tantamount for the U.S. government not to push or strong-arm Hanoi closer to Moscow. Nevertheless, in the future, the U.S. and Vietnamese Armed Forces could establish backchannels to warn each other of any potential military threat by the People’s Liberation naval movements around the South China Sea without openly engaging in military cooperation that could draw strong actions from China and Russia. Hanoi looks to advance its interests amidst rising economic and technological competition in the Indo-Pacific and growing American investments will only push Vietnam’s marketing further. Simultaneously, Washington gains a growing economic and diplomatic presence in Southeast Asia. To promote a growing relationship, the United States can also further reconciliation efforts in the aftermath of the Vietnam War, as many of Vietnam’s demographic majority and elderly still remember the American aggression in the Indochina conflicts. In its second year, Hanoi and Washington continue to grow ties through several key sectors that advance both country’s national interests and further open opportunities between the East and West. Rebuilding and rewriting the wrongs of the past, the United States reached out to Vietnam to solidify a comprehensive strategic partnership, which is decades in the making and a landmark agreement long envisioned by Ho Chi Minh. With opportunities to expand into the technology, economic, and trade sectors, Hanoi and Washington continue to grow bilateral ties in year two of the partnership. The text of this work is licensed under  a Creative Commons CC BY-NC 4.0 license

Change of Course or Continuity? Cambodia at a Crossroads

by Grigory Kucherenko

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ском In December 2024, Cambodia reached a key point in its foreign policy. Japan delivered a group of patrol boats to Cambodia as part of the "Free and Open Indo-Pacific" (FOIP) regional initiative. This clearly showed that security cooperation between the two countries is growing stronger. In April 2025, Japan is expected to take another big step by becoming the first foreign country allowed access to Cambodia’s strategically important Ream Naval Base — a facility that has been upgraded by China since 2022.These events, happening just months apart, seem to show Cambodia’s effort to expand its foreign partnerships after relying on China for a long time. The handover of Japanese vessels, while China is leading the base's modernization, is more than just a friendly act from Tokyo. It is a smart move by Cambodia, showing how it is trying to use the rivalry between big powers to strengthen its own security and independence. But can Cambodia really protect its sovereignty by trying to balance the interests of powerful countries? Or is this idea of multiple partnerships just an illusion — hiding the fact that Chinese influence continues to grow? The answers to these questions may shape the future of regional security in Indochina. In August 2023, Hun Manet became Cambodia’s new Prime Minister, replacing his father Hun Sen, who had ruled for nearly 40 years. Unlike his father, Hun Manet has a Western education — he graduated from the U.S. Military Academy at West Point and earned a PhD in economics from the University of Bristol. His background gave some hope to Western diplomats that Cambodia’s foreign policy might move in a direction closer to their values. These hopes were partially fulfilled when Hun Manet’s first major foreign policy statement reaffirmed Cambodia’s commitment to diversifying its international relationships while strictly adhering to the principle of neutrality. This stance was particularly significant, given Cambodia’s longstanding perception among Western analysts as a pro-China state. For years, the Khmer elites have consistently voiced support for the PRC on the international stage, receiving in return substantial investment and infrastructure aid. However, these actions have occasionally strained Cambodia’s ties with neighboring countries — a dynamic noted by officials within the Association of Southeast Asian Nations (ASEAN), of which Cambodia has been a member since 1999. A striking example is the discord surrounding the South China Sea territorial disputes. When affected countries sought to use ASEAN as a platform to pressure Beijing, Cambodia opposed the effort, effectively blocking the adoption of a joint statement in autumn 2024 — something unprecedented in ASEAN’s 45-year history. With a few exceptions, the Khmer elites traditionally supported a policy of non-alignment during the Cold War and, afterward, a neutral stance on foreign affairs. Former Prime Minister Hun Sen himself emphasized that Cambodia seeks ties not only with China, but with all countries, considering this the most beneficial foreign policy path for a developing nation. Among Phnom Penh’s close partners is Japan, which conducts an active foreign policy in the region and stands as one of the Kingdom’s largest economic donors. At the same time, it is important to note that Hun Sen described relations with China as "unbreakable" and consistently rejected external criticism, highlighting only the positive aspects of Cambodia’s deepening ties with Beijing. In the first half of December 2024, Cambodia and Japan signed an agreement on the transfer of military patrol boats to Phnom Penh as part of Japan’s FOIP (Free and Open Indo-Pacific) initiative. Cambodia became the first ASEAN country to receive such assistance. However, the Kingdom has no intention of turning its back on China. The principle of neutrality, which underpins the country’s foreign policy, means that partnership with Japan does not contradict friendship with the PRC. Rather, the combination of the two reflects a strategy of multi-vector diplomacy, enabling Cambodia to benefit from relationships with a variety of partners. This approach is supported by several factors. First, Prime Minister Hun Manet has repeatedly affirmed his commitment to an "independent and neutral foreign policy based on the rule of law, mutual respect, and adherence to the principles of the UN Charter." In his words, this policy aims "to promote national interests, strengthen existing friendships, and build more solid ties." Second, Phnom Penh consistently accepts aid from all willing donors, including Australia through the Cambodia-Australia Partnership for Resilient Economic Development (CAPRED), the United States, Japan, and, of course, China. In 2023, marking the 70th anniversary of diplomatic relations with Japan, Cambodia elevated bilateral cooperation to the level of a Comprehensive Strategic Partnership. With this move, Japan joined a narrow circle of Phnom Penh’s strategic allies — a status previously held solely by China between 2010 and 2023 — advancing from basic diplomatic engagement and standard strategic partnership. Although China surpassed Japan in aid volume back in 2007, Tokyo remains a vital partner for Phnom Penh. Between 1994 and 2021, Japan implemented 210 investment projects in Cambodia totaling $3.1 billion. In 2024, bilateral trade between Japan and Cambodia reached $40.94 billion, placing Tokyo as the Kingdom’s fifth-largest trading partner. This robust economic cooperation underscores Japan’s strategic importance to Cambodia and highlights Phnom Penh’s efforts to diversify its international relationships, avoiding overreliance on any single partner. Despite Japan’s recent delivery of patrol boats to Cambodia, Phnom Penh’s most robust military cooperation remains with China. Between 2016 and 2024, China and Cambodia conducted six joint military exercises under the name “Golden Dragon” (នាគមាស), with each iteration featuring an increase in the number of troops, weaponry, and military equipment involved. Even amid the global threat of the COVID-19 pandemic in 2020, Phnom Penh proceeded with the fourth iteration of these drills, involving nearly 3,000 soldiers — ten times more than in 2016. [1]. The drills also included dozens of combat helicopters, armored vehicles, and various transport assets. This continuous military support from Beijing underscores Cambodia’s growing reliance on Chinese involvement in strengthening its armed forces. Meanwhile, after seven years of joint military exercises with the United States, Cambodia suspended this cooperation in 2017, officially citing scheduling conflicts due to national elections. However, in June 2024, during a meeting between Hun Sen and U.S. Secretary of Defense Lloyd Austin, Cambodia announced the resumption of military cooperation with Washington. Furthermore, the U.S. agreed to revive joint military drills and to once again accept Cambodian cadets for training at the U.S. Military Academy at West Point. For the United States, the primary point of contention has been the Chinese-built Ream Naval Base in Cambodia, despite Phnom Penh’s repeated assurances that the facility is intended solely for use by the Royal Cambodian Navy. Rumors about the base’s development first surfaced in 2018, sparking increased tensions between Phnom Penh and Washington. At the time, however, the U.S. lacked concrete evidence to formally accuse Cambodia of intending to host Chinese military forces on its territory, and American officials limited their response to diplomatic messages expressing concern. In August 2018, then-Secretary of State Mike Pompeo stated that he trusted Cambodia’s assurances that the base would be used exclusively by its own navy, and he praised the Kingdom for its “firm defense of national sovereignty.” In early December 2024, a U.S. Navy vessel arrived in Cambodia in the first port call in eight years — a visit made possible after a prolonged period of strained relations due to sustained American criticism of Cambodia’s human rights record. Cambodia’s Ministry of National Defense stated that the visit was arranged following a request from the United States and would help to “strengthen and expand the bonds of friendship, as well as enhance bilateral cooperation” between the two countries. *** In recent years, the Asia-Pacific region has become a stage for intensifying geopolitical competition, directly impacting Cambodia’s security environment and foreign policy choices. The strategic interests of major powers such as the United States and China increasingly intersect in the region, prompting smaller states — including Cambodia — to explore new pathways for safeguarding their independence and national security. In response to these shifts, Phnom Penh has sought to strengthen its defense capabilities and diversify international partnerships, as reflected in the agreement with Japan on the transfer of military vessels. This move not only enhances bilateral relations with Tokyo but also signals Cambodia’s intent to play a more active role in regional security affairs. Such involvement could enable Cambodia to navigate between competing global powers and maintain its independence amid mounting pressure from both China and the United States.Russia, as one of Cambodia’s traditional partners, may also seek to bolster its regional presence by intensifying diplomatic engagement and offering avenues for cooperation in defense, security, and military technology. This would help Phnom Penh better balance its external relations and maneuver between great powers more effectively. For Moscow, it presents an opportunity not only to deepen ties with Cambodia, but also to expand its influence in Southeast Asia and counter the growing presence of Western actors in the region. 1. Same But Different: Cold War Strategy in 21st Century Latin America

by Andrew Haanpaa

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ском Latin America has been a long-standing policy focus for the United States, aimed at keeping external influences out and maintaining stability in the region. This commitment began with the Monroe Doctrine and Roosevelt Corollary and continued through the Cold War. Under the current administration, there has been a renewed emphasis on Latin America due to rising Chinese influence, drug cartel activity, and immigration issues. The most recent National Security Strategy (NSS) states that no region impacts the United States more than the Western Hemisphere and emphasizes the need to “protect against external interference or coercion, including from the People’s Republic of China (PRC).” However, the United States has not had a coherent strategy or policy toward Latin America in decades, leading to outcomes contrary to its stated goals. The PRC has been rapidly expanding its influence in the region. Since 2010, China has nearly tripled its trade with Latin America, with several nations signing on to the Belt and Road Initiative (BRI). Additionally, Transnational Criminal Organizations (TCOs) continue to affect the United States through drug, weapon, and human trafficking, while also forcing migrants north due to unsafe living conditions in their home countries. Given this situation, the United States must develop a coherent two-pronged strategy toward Latin America. This strategy should involve expanding economic investments to counteract Chinese influence while also strengthening regional security to address the threats posed by TCOs. Recognizing that the PRC and TCOs are different from the Soviets and Marxist guerrillas, US policy during the Cold War provides valuable lessons on what this two-pronged approach could entail. US Cold War Policy in Latin America In the early days of the Cold War, the United States was concerned about the spread of communism in Latin America but initially failed to take meaningful action. It relied instead on outdated policies from the 1920s. This approach continued until the late 1950s, when significant changes occurred in the hemisphere. By then, ten of thirteen dictators had been replaced, economic challenges had intensified, and the prices of Latin American exports had plummeted. This social and political unrest carried over into the 1960s, as the region became “aflame” with Marxist revolutions. The CIA reported that twelve out of twenty-three nations in the southern hemisphere were at risk of falling to communism. This urgency prompted the United States to act, determined to prevent the region from succumbing to Soviet influence and instability. The Kennedy administration identified economic struggles and monetary insecurity as the principal vulnerabilities that could allow communism to take root. To address these issues, the administration launched the Alliance for Progress, a ten-year initiative where the United States would provide $20 billion in loans, grants, and investments, while Latin American governments aimed to generate $80 billion in funds and implement land reforms, tax systems, and other socio-political changes. In tandem with economic initiatives, the United States employed covert actions, counterinsurgency (COIN) tactics, and military support to suppress Marxist revolutions. For instance, in Guatemala, US-backed military forces fought against Marxist revolutionaries with American military assistance. Similar operations took place in El Salvador, Chile, Paraguay, and Brazil. Although not executed flawlessly, this two-pronged strategy ultimately succeeded in keeping Soviet and communist influences largely at bay in the region. Economic assistance and support helped stabilize democracy in Venezuela, while land redistribution and reforms from the Alliance for Progress undermined financial support for Marxist guerrilla groups in Peru, Bolivia, and Colombia. Despite being conducted with a certain level of negligence, US-backed COIN operations across the region weakened guerrilla movements, leading to factional splits and self-defeating behaviors. Notably, US-supported operations included the capture of Che Guevara by a US-trained Bolivian military unit in 1967. Applying a Cold War-like Policy Today Economic challenges are once again prevalent in Latin America, and China is seizing the opportunity. Through its Belt and Road Initiative (BRI), China has expanded its influence and bolstered regional ties. Twenty Latin American countries have signed onto the BRI, while Chile, Costa Rica, and Peru have established free trade agreements with the PRC. In 2010, trade between China and South America amounted to $180 billion, which surged to $450 billion by 2021. The United States needs to consider a strategy similar to the Alliance for Progress to effectively compete with the PRC and maintain its influence in the region, as it is currently falling short in this area. In 2023, China invested $9 billion in Latin America through its Outward Foreign Direct Investment (OFDI), while the United States contributed only $2 billion for the same year. As the new administration shapes its foreign policy, it is essential to allocate more economic investment to Latin America. This should involve a deliberate economic policy and investment plan that focuses on trade, port infrastructure, and technological development—all areas where the PRC is currently providing support. The bipartisan Americas Act of 2024 is a good starting point, but it is insufficient to counteract the PRC’s advances. While some might argue that boosting economic investment is too expensive, such efforts would enable the United States to compete with China while stabilizing the region and reducing northward immigration. In tandem with economic investment, the United States must advocate for stronger regional security to combat TCOs, thus fostering stability and improving living conditions. Specifically, the United States should collaborate with Latin American countries to enhance security institutions by expanding advisory and assistance operations with regional militaries, similar to COIN operations during the Cold War. In recent years, the United States military has maintained a significant presence in countries like Colombia, Panama, and Honduras to conduct Foreign Internal Defense (FID) operations, aimed at preparing partner forces to effectively combat TCOs. FID and Security Force Assistance (SFA) operations should include US military support for other nations in the region, such as El Salvador, Bolivia, and Mexico. Historically, countries like Mexico have been hesitant or resistant to accepting US military support; however, this trend has recently shifted. In a positive development, the Mexican Senate has approved a small contingent of US Special Operations Forces (SOF) to assist Mexican SOF personnel. In addition to expanding FID operations, the United States might explore granting broader authorities to allow US military forces to assist regional partners in targeting and operational planning against TCOs. While some may oppose this option, expanded authorities should not come as a surprise, given that the new administration has designated several TCOs as terrorist organizations. This designation opens the door for discussions on expanded authorities. Conclusion During the Cold War, Latin America was a primary focus of US policy. The United States worked diligently to maintain regional hegemony and prevent the spread of communist ideology in the Western Hemisphere. Today, Latin America and the southern border have again become focal points for the current US administration. With the rising influence of China in the region and the ongoing impact of TCOs on American life, the United States must develop deliberate policies and strategies to maintain its hegemonic influence while promoting stability. This strategy should consist of a two-pronged approach that emphasizes both economic investment and regional security. Such an approach could disrupt Chinese influence while fostering a safer and more stable region, ultimately reducing migration northward—a key objective for the current administration. Article, originally written by and published in Small Wars Journal under the title "Same But Different: Cold War Strategy in 21st Century Latin America." BRICS Summit 2024 — everything, everywhere, all at once?

by Priyal Singh

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ском Ushering in a multipolar order requires a streamlined and coherent political agenda – not unfocused expansion.  The 16th BRICS Summit in Kazan, Russia, concluded last week with the usual grand declaration of the group’s commitments, concerns and aspirations.  Many media headlines, particularly in Western countries, focused on how the summit and BRICS generally, symbolised Moscow’s ability to circumvent the fallout of sanctions by turning to the global south. In this way, BRICS is indirectly viewed as a threat to Western efforts to isolate Russia, weaken its power projection capabilities, and end its invasion of Ukraine.  Western governments and analysts often struggle to frame BRICS’s evolution beyond a binary, zero-sum narrative in which the group is a key geopolitical challenge to the Western-dominated international order. This interpretation places the forces of democracy and liberal political values in one camp and authoritarian governments in another, with certain developing countries caught in the middle, trying to play one side off the other for their own benefit.  There is some merit to these kinds of headlines. Russia and China are primarily major status-quo powers. Both have been permanent United Nations Security Council (UNSC) members since its establishment. Moscow was the ‘other pole’ in the international order for most of the 20th century, a position Beijing is working towards. And the foreign policy goals of both place them in confrontation with the United States and its Western allies.  BRICS may be on a path towards unnecessary substantive bloat, and away from its core business.  So, are these two countries in a position to champion the global south’s cause, and why haven’t more representative bodies like the Non-Aligned Movement played a more prominent role?  The preoccupation with Russia and China detracts from BRICS’s broader, underlying geopolitical project – the need for global south countries to reform and shape the international order’s future direction on their own terms.  These include greater representation and agency in global policy- and decision-making bodies and facilitating greater freedom to trade, invest and borrow money outside the Western-dominated financial system. They also include a more just and equitable global power balance that reflects modern realities.  In pursuing these aims, BRICS countries have made steady progress on developing a shared strategic agenda for increased cooperation across various policy domains.  The Kazan summit’s 32-page outcomes declaration covers almost everything from reforming the UNSC and Bretton Woods institutions to climate change, biodiversity and conservation. It also covers challenges from global crises, conflicts and terrorism and a suite of economic development, health, education, science and cultural exchange-related issues.  A group of democracies, autocracies and theocracies speaking with one voice on human rights and democracy is absurd.  The group’s ballooning cooperation agenda may indicate progress. But it could also signify the limits of its diverse members’ ability to agree on ‘hard’ political and security matters central to the core business of reforming the international order.  The expansion of BRICS’ substantive agenda and its membership dilutes its primary purpose and reinforces the binary, zero-sum Western narrative its members constantly try to shed.  Tangible, albeit gradual, progress on establishing intra-BRICS institutions and processes such as the Interbank Cooperation Mechanism, the cross-border payment system and its independent reinsurance capacity suggest that BRICS’ clout and credibility are growing.  These initiatives could enable members to pursue their international economic objectives without the constraints and transactional costs associated with traditional financial bodies like the World Bank and International Monetary Fund. Ideally, this would improve their relative positions of global power and influence, and help deliver a more multipolar international order.  In contrast, deepening cooperation on big cat conservation, while important, doesn’t serve that purpose. Nor does facilitating youth exchanges on sports and healthy lifestyles or championing a BRICS alliance for folk dance. Including these kinds of initiatives in BRICS’ growing agenda detracts from its core objectives.  A streamlined agenda would divert attention from the contradictions and geopolitical manoeuvring of BRICS’ members.  More worryingly, this suggests that BRICS’ diverse constellation of member states is pursuing the path of least resistance – expanding their cooperation in every direction, hoping something eventually sticks.  Instead of doubling down on hard strategic questions about a shared conception of multipolarity, and the steps necessary to reform global governance and security institutions, BRICS seems to be heading for greater expansion and formalisation. And with that come the risks, challenges and institutional dependencies that have led to the stagnation and ineffectiveness plaguing more established international organisations in recent years.  Perhaps the group’s core members recognise that they have very different ideas of what constitutes multipolarity. Russia (and China to an extent) envisage much more than global institutional reforms, focusing instead on reimagining international norms and core principles.  These differences are also reflected in BRICS’ expanding membership. It seems Russian and Chinese enthusiasm has been curbed by other founding members, who prefer a ‘partner country’ model for future growth. This contrasts with the full membership offers to Argentina, Egypt, Ethiopia, Iran, Saudi Arabia and UAE in 2023. (Argentina’s new political administration declined, and the Saudis have remained non-committal.)    Most worrying, however, is BRICS’ preoccupation with promoting democracy, human rights and fundamental freedoms. There is no doubt that these terms are increasingly politicised and rife with double standards – among developing nations with mixed political systems and traditionally liberal, Western democracies. However, for BRICS to meaningfully champion normative values, its members must at least attempt to commit to common political governance systems in their own countries.  Having a group of partner nations composed of progressive constitutional democracies and closed repressive autocracies and theocracies attempting to speak with one voice on promoting human rights, democracy and fundamental freedoms is absurd. It reeks of empty political rhetoric at best, and Orwellian double-speak at worst.  This again dilutes BRICS’ key messages, undermines its important core business, and detracts from the significant progress being made towards a common strategic agenda.  BRICS primary goal moving forward should be to trim the fat.  A streamlined annual working agenda would divert attention away from its individual member states' contradictions and geopolitical manoeuvring. With a focus on addressing the international system’s failures, institutional reform and greater representation for global south countries in policy- and decision-making bodies could be prioritised.  This seems unlikely though, if this year’s summit is anything to go by. By following the path of least resistance, BRICS may be setting itself on a course towards increasing and unnecessary substantive bloat, and away from its core business.  Only time will tell if certain members are willing to be more assertive and correct course before they are too far down a path impossible to pivot away from.

What Trump’s victory means for Ukraine, the Middle East, China and the rest of the world

by Stefan Wolff

한국어로 읽기 Leer en español In Deutsch lesen Gap اقرأ بالعربية Lire en français Читать на русском Donald Trump’s return to the White House in January 2025, combined with a Republican-led US Senate, was widely feared among international allies and will be cheered by some of America’s foes. While the former put on a brave face, the latter are finding it hard to hide their glee.  On the war in Ukraine, Trump is likely to try to force Kyiv and Moscow into at least a ceasefire along the current front lines. This could possibly involve a permanent settlement that would acknowledge Russia’s territorial gains, including the annexation of Crimea in 2014 and the territories occupied since the full-scale invasion of Ukraine in February 2022.  It is also likely that Trump would accept demands by the Russian president, Vladimir Putin, to prevent a future Ukrainian Nato membership. Given Trump’s well-known animosity to Nato, this would also be an important pressure on Kyiv’s European allies. Trump could, once again, threaten to abandon the alliance in order to get Europeans to sign up to a deal with Putin over Ukraine.  When it comes to the Middle East, Trump has been a staunch supporter of Israel and Saudi Arabia in the past. He is likely to double down on this, including by taking an even tougher line on Iran. This aligns well with Israeli prime minister Benjamin Netanyahu’s current priorities.  Netanyahu seems determined to destroy Iran’s proxies Hamas, Hezbollah and the Houthis in Yemen and severely degrade Iranian capabilities. By dismissing his defence minister, Yoav Gallant, a critic of his conduct of the offensive in Gaza, Netanyahu has laid the ground for a continuation of the conflict there.  It also prepares for a widening of the offensive in Lebanon and a potentially devastating strike against Iran in response to any further Iranian attack on Israel.  Trump’s election will embolden Netanyahu to act. And this in turn would also strengthen Trump’s position towards Putin, who has come to depend on Iranian support for his war in Ukraine. Trump could offer to restrain Netanyahu in the future as a bargaining chip with Putin in his gamble to secure a deal on Ukraine.  Pivot to China  While Ukraine and the Middle East are two areas in which change looms, relations with China will most likely be characterised more by continuity than by change. With Chinese relations being perhaps the key strategic foreign policy challenge for the US, the Biden administration continued many of the policies Trump adopted in his first term – and Trump is likely to double down on them in a second term.  A Trump White House is likely to increase import tariffs, and he has talked a great deal about using them to target China. But Trump is also just as likely to be open to pragmatic, transactional deals with Chinese president Xi Jinping. Just like in relations with his European allies in Nato, a serious question mark hangs over Trump’s commitment to the defence of Taiwan and other treaty allies in Asia, including the Philippines, South Korea, and potentially Japan. Trump is at best lukewarm on US security guarantees.  But as his on-and-off relationship with North Korea in his first term demonstrated, Trump is, at times, willing to push the envelope dangerously close to war. This happened in 2017 in response to a North Korean test of intercontinental ballistic missiles.  The unpredictability of the regime in Pyongyang makes another close brush of this kind as likely as Trump’s unpredictability makes it conceivable that he would accept a nuclear-armed North Korea as part of a broader deal with Russia, which has developed increasingly close relations with Kim Jong-un’s regime.  Doing so would give Trump additional leverage over China, which has been worried over growing ties between Russia and North Korea.  Preparing for a Trump White House  Friends and foes alike are going to use the remaining months before Trump returns to the White House to try to improve their positions and get things done that would be more difficult to do once he is in office.  An expectation of a Trump push for an end to the wars in Ukraine and the Middle East is likely to lead to an intensification of the fighting there to create what the different parties think might be a more acceptable status quo for them. This does not bode well for the humanitarian crises already brewing in both regions.  Increasing tensions in and around the Korean peninsula are also conceivable. Pyongyang is likely to want to boost its credentials with yet more missile – and potentially nuclear – tests.  A ratcheting-up of the fighting in Europe and the Middle East and of tensions in Asia is also likely to strain relations between the US and its allies in all three regions. In Europe, the fear is that Trump may make deals with Russia over the head of its EU and Nato allies and threaten them with abandonment.  This would undermine the longevity of any Ukrainian (or broader European) deal with Moscow. The relatively dismal state of European defence capabilities and the diminishing credibility of the US nuclear umbrella would not but help to encourage Putin to push his imperial ambitions further once he has secured a deal with Trump.  In the Middle East, Netanyahu would be completely unrestrained. And yet while some Arab regimes might cheer Israel striking Iran and Iranian proxies, they will worry about backlash over the plight of Palestinians. Without resolving this perennial issue, stability in the region, let alone peace, will be all but impossible.  In Asia, the challenges are different. Here the problem is less US withdrawal and more an unpredictable and potentially unmanageable escalation. Under Trump, it is much more likely that the US and China will find it hard to escape the so-called Thucydides trap – the inevitability of war between a dominant but declining power and its rising challenger.  This then raises the question of whether US alliances in the region are safe in the long term or whether some of its partners, like Indonesia or India, will consider realigning themselves with China.  At best, all of this spells greater uncertainty and instability – not only after Trump’s inauguration but also in the months until then.  At worst, it will prove the undoing of Trump’s self-proclaimed infallibility. But by the time he and his team come to realise that geopolitics is a more complicated affair than real estate, they may have ushered in the very chaos that they have accused Biden and Harris of.

World Order Transformation: Economy, Ideology, Technology

by Aleksandr Dynkin

한국어로 읽기Leer en españolIn Deutsch lesen Gap اقرأ بالعربيةLire en françaisЧитать на русском The concept of a multipolar (or polycentric) world order [1] was first coined by Academician Yevgeny Primakov in 1996 [Primakov 1996]. Like everything new, it was not immediately accepted, but ultimately became a significant contribution to both domestic and world theory of international relations, offering a compelling alternative to Western approaches, particularly the one proposed in Samuel Huntington’s The Clash of Civilizations [Huntington 1993]. It informed the idea of trilateral cooperation between Russia, China and India, implemented by Primakov and later embodied in the BRICS group. By now, the idea of multipolarity has been recognized in global political science, has entered the conceptual framework and the language of international diplomacy and is used in Russia’s doctrinal documents. In 2015, we proposed the scenario of a new bipolarity [2] as one of the possible trajectories for global development. Today, many scholars, both Chinese and American, [3] suggest that China-centric and U.S.-centric poles are emerging. This article discusses the “multipolarity — new bipolarity” dichotomy. Long Global Macro-Transformations World history shows that a new world order typically emerges after the end of a major war (see Table 1). Table 1. International system (world order)    Source: systematized by A.A. Dynkin, IMEMO RAS Europe was usually the “kitchen” where the world order was cooked. Take the last 200 years. After the end of the Napoleonic Wars, the Concert of Europe emerged and lasted for 100 years. The century-long stability of that system could be explained by the homogeneity of the political organization of its guarantor states. All members of the Concert of Europe were monarchies. World War I produced the Versailles system, which lasted only 20 years. One of the reasons for its short life was the exclusion of the Soviet Union, Germany and China. The Yalta-Potsdam system was formed by the victors in World War II. Its guarantors were the “Big Three” powers—the Soviet Union, the U.S. and the UK—along with France and China. The three defeated powers—Germany, Japan and Italy—were discriminated and disenfranchised. This system existed for 45 years and was initially thought to be polycentric, but quickly degenerated into a bipolar order, and the Cold War commenced. With the collapse of the Soviet Union and dissolution of the Warsaw Pact, the system became unipolar, dominated by the West, primarily the U.S. It disregarded Russia’s interests and, from 2018 onward, began discriminating against China as well. February 2022 can be considered the formal date of the unipolar world’s demise. However, today’s predictions suggest it will take at least 10 years before the new post-unipolar system becomes stable. The economic center of gravity is a spatial indicator of the economic strength of states, borrowed from physics. To put it simply, this is a geographical point of equilibrium for GDP, trade and investment flows of different countries. Figure 1 shows a map of how the world’s economic center of gravity shifted for over a thousand years. It appeared in Central Asia, on the territory of the Ghaznavid Empire (modern-day Afghanistan). The center then migrated northwest, while the devastation in post-war Europe forcefully pushed it (within just 10 years) to the West, toward Greenland. Then it turned east again. The sharpest shift, to the southeast, occurred in 2000–2010 and is associated with the rise of China. The economic center of gravity has almost returned to the same meridian but remained more than 2,000 km north of the starting point, which indicates a return to the millennial balance of economic power between the West and the East. Figure 1. “Journey” of the three-dimensional economic center of gravity    Source: Dobbs R., Remes J., Manyika J. et al. Urban world: Cities and the rise of the consuming class. McKinsey Global Institute, 2012. https://www.mckinsey.com/featured-insights/urbanization/urban-world-cities-and-the-rise-of-the-consuming-class. Statistic calculations by IMEMO RAS for 60 years of peace (1960–2021) indicate the stability of the center’s latitudinal (horizontal) position. This suggests a relatively consistent proportion of GDP production by the countries in the Global South and Global North, under the economic leadership of the Northern Hemisphere. The shift to the East has also been clearly confirmed. According to our projections up to 2050, the future position of the globe’s center of economic activity will lie on the border of India and China. This method of analysis reveals a high level of inertia in time and geographic monotonicity of changes in the balance of economic power of states. It also shows that wars can drastically disrupt the natural course of events. The center of gravity method can also be applied to the arsenals of strategic and tactical weapons (see Figure 2). For example, during the Cuban Missile Crisis, the U.S. had a huge advantage, but then there was a clear pivot to the northeast—the creation of superior nuclear capabilities in the Soviet Union. With the onset of arms control in 1993, a reversing loop emerged, heading southwest. This was followed by a curve to the east with an implied southward inclination, which reflects the growing nuclear stockpiles of India, Pakistan, North Korea, and the rapid buildup of strategic and tactical nuclear forces in China. The military center of gravity follows its economic peer with a lag of 20 years, reflecting the geopolitical ambitions of Asian powers. These interpretations also clearly demonstrate the end of unipolarity and point to the rise of multipolarity. Figure 2. Movement of the nuclear center of gravity Source: calculations by K.V. Bogdanov, Center for International Security at IMEMO RAS, based on the data from the Bulletin of the Atomic Scientists. https://thebulletin.org/nuclear-notebook/. Technology. Politicians tend to be techno-optimists. Barack Obama predicted that 3D printing would transform the entire world. [4] George W. Bush promised that decoding the human genome would revolutionize medicine. [5] All false starts. Economists traditionally measure the rate of technological progress (TP) using the total factor productivity (TFP) index. To put it simply, this is the part of economic growth driven not by an increase in inputs—labor and capital—but rather by improvements in the efficiency of their use. Technological progress means not only the generation of new scientific and technological ideas but also their mass replication. Without economic validation of the impact of wide dissemination of innovations, scientific or technological achievements remain in history as brilliant breakthroughs with only local economic effects, giving rise to journalistic generalizations at best, such as the “Fourth Industrial Revolution” or “the sixth techno-economic paradigm.” Statistical metrics rely on data of technologically advanced nations, while catching-up countries have room for growth by approaching the TP frontier, i.e. adopting and improving existing ideas and technologies. Technological leaders spend more resources pushing the TP frontier, while those catching up can accelerate at lower costs, effectively staying in the “wind shadow” of the leaders. The TFP index growth rate has been steadily declining in developed countries for many years, but this has been especially conspicuous since the mid-2000s. Today, the growth is below 1.5% and even 1% per year (see Figure 3). Figure 3. Average annual growth of total factor productivity, % Source: calculations by IMEMO RAS based on the data from the International Productivity Monitor. No. 38, Spring 2020. http://www.csls.ca/ipm/ipm38.asp#:~:text=Martin%20Neil%20Baily%2C%20Barry%20P.%20Bosworth%20and %20Siddhi%20Doshi%0ALessons%20from%20Productivity%20Comparisons%20 of%20Germany%2C%20Japan%2C%20and%20the%20United%20States%C2%A0; Innovative China: New Drivers of Growth. World Bank Group, and the Development Research Center of the State Council, P.R. China. 2019. Washington, DC: World Bank. https://doi.org/10.1596/978-1-4648-1335-1. License: Creative Commons Attribution CC BY 3.0. https://documents1.worldbank.org/curated/en/833871568732137448/pdf/Innovative-China-New-Drivers-of-Growth.pdf. A similar pattern of dramatic TFP deceleration was observed in China. The consensus interpretation of these figures is that the main effects of the Third Industrial (i.e., computer) Revolution have largely been exhausted, and no new general-purpose breakthrough technologies (such as electricity, internal combustion engines, or computers and mobile communications) have emerged. However, it seems that the intellectualization of technologies and approaches to project management, as well as informatization, simply do not fit into the traditional factor-based view of progress that was established many years ago. The scale of knowledge is growing, new professions are springing up, the role of emotional intelligence and cognitive functions is increasing. All this dramatically changes the structure of capital assets (see Figure 4). From the beginning of the 21st century and until the 2008 crisis (2000–2007), equipment accounted for over 50% of the increase in capital’s contribution (investment) to output growth, whereas in 2019–2021, almost 63% of this increase was attributable to intellectual property assets. This result of our research suggests a refocusing of technological progress from final products to intellectual technologies, enabling the production of a range of innovative goods and services tailored to highly segmented demand. Figure 4. Transformation of the capital structure in the U.S. private sector Source: Total Factor Productivity for Major Industries—2022. U.S. Bureau of Labor Statistics. https://www.bls.gov/news.release/archives/prod3_03232023.htm. There are now hopes that the pace of technological progress may accelerate due to the development of artificial intelligence (AI) technologies, which will spark a new industrial revolution. An indirect sign of its imminence is the sharp rise in the rate of business births and deaths in the U.S. economy in 2020–2022. [6] The spillover of labor from companies that are losing efficiency to corporations with increasing market shares has also accelerated. These are some sort of leading indicators that suggest the structural results of TP are approaching. Similar developments occurred 30 years ago, on the cusp of the computer revolution. The above-mentioned intellectualization of fi ed capital, where trusted AI will be applied, adds credibility to these hopes. In addition, AI is one of the critical areas of technological sovereignty. It is no coincidence that Vladimir Putin described AI as “crosscutting, universal and essentially revolutionary technology.” [7] The Russian President announced the preparation of a new edition of the National AI Development Strategy and a respective decree. I believe that this prioritization is justified. China’s experience in the semiconductor race is a good model to be emulated (see Figure 5). Its distinguishing feature is the focus on companies as drivers of development, with massive, cumulatively growing state support. Figure 5. Focusing on China’s priorities (nanometer chip race) Source: Systematized by I.V. Danilin, IMEMO RAS The U.S. strategy of curbing technological development of Russia (in all areas) and China (in semiconductors, artificial intelligence and quantum computing and electric cars) leads to stiff competition in high technology, which is fraught with fragmentation, diversification of technical standards, legal norms and rules. And this is another argument in favor of a new bipolarity. Demographic processes. According to UN projections, by the middle of the 21st century, Russia will drop from its current 9th place to 14th in terms of population, while remaining the most populous country in Europe. [8] A more significant problem for Russia is population aging. The proportion of elderly people, who are typically not part of the labor force, is increasing. Japan, Spain and Italy are leading this process today, but neither China nor India will be spared. Nigeria appears to be the only major country where population and the share of young people will continue to grow until the end of the 21st century. As of December 2023, one in 10 people worldwide was aged 65 or over, with health spending taking up 10% of global GDP. [9] In this context, the importance of medical technologies cannot be overstated, as they can extend not only people’s life expectancy but also the duration of their healthy and socially active life, thereby easing labor market pressures. Needs always steer technological progress toward overcoming economic growth constraints tied to the scarcest resource in any given historical period. A serious risk associated with the problem of aging is a slowdown in innovation, since it is people under 40—the age group that will shrink throughout the 21st century—who are the primary drivers and consumers of innovation. So far, this risk has been mitigated by the large youth cohorts in China and India. This is why these two nations are experiencing almost exponential growth in patenting, massive reengineering and, consequently, in middle-class numbers. Demographics give India an edge until around 2060, which is already evident in the growth rates of Indian economy. Combined with the influx of hi-tech investments and the contribution of the Indian diaspora, India has good prospects, making its position crucial to the future architecture of the world order, regardless of how it evolves. The U.S. understands this and has been figuratively “clinging” to this nation for the past 20 years. I believe that the Russian Academy of Sciences should significantly bolster scientific and educational ties with India and its dynamically developing neighbors in Southeast Asia—Vietnam, Malaysia and Indonesia. The anticipated tension in the global market of new generations of innovators aggravates inter-country competition for this scarcest resource. I think that the international reputation of the Russian Academy of Sciences is a powerful tool to attract and retain young people and foster their creative motivation. We should reassert this as we celebrate the 300th anniversary of the Academy of Sciences. Ideology. Dirigisme [10], or statism, is the main trend in both economic theory and economic policy of the West. A pivot to a more state-controlled economy began with the disappointing outcomes of the Washington Consensus, which aimed to guide post-socialist countries from planned to market economies. The 2008–2009 financial crisis cemented the trend toward statism, and the COVID-19 pandemic elevated it to unprecedented proportions. In the U.S., Democrats are among the most vocal proponents of greater government intervention in all spheres of life, but they are not alone. Republicans are also actively advocating industrial policy, repudiation of free trade, as well as strict control over Big Tech, among other measures. The popularity of the so-called cultural Marxism is on the rise. [11] Its origins go back to the critical theory of the Frankfurt School (H. Marcuse, E. Fromm and others). These ideas are moving from the realm of ideological and theoretical confrontations into political activism. For example, the leaders of the BLM movement publicly self-identify as “trained Marxist organizers.” The essence of the strategy inspired by “cultural Marxism” is the rejection of direct political struggle on the barricades, since the proletariat has been “bought off by the bourgeoisie and is no longer capable of anything,” and the ranks of the classic proletariat are rapidly thinning. The direction of social change is set, on the one hand, by intellectuals with personal power and, on the other hand, by marginalized groups seeking to assert their “right to identity.” The strategy of activists who form this paradoxical combination of intellectuals and marginalized individuals is the creeping takeover of the main institutions of power and society by planting “correct” ideas in the mass consciousness. In the U.S., the fighters for political correctness have already hijaked the school system, university campuses, major media outlets and the entertainment industry (Hollywood). Civil servants are forced to take courses in critical race theory, which postulates not only the socially constructed nature of race and the recognition of systemic racism [Delgado, Stefancic 2017: 45] but also a sense of guilt in one part of society toward another. This, in turn, allegedly requires addressing moral and material injustices by organizing public life in line with such an ideology. Similar concepts are being pushed into public discourse as well. It is already dominated by the ideas of radical feminism, cancel culture, anti-systemic racism and postcolonialism, the fight against global warming and the green agenda, which claims to be universal and non-negotiable. As a result, the energy transition is motivated more by ideology than by the comparative market efficiency of energy supplies. Different environmental-political discourses—eco-nationalism, eco-imperialism and green growth—are competing in shaping the green agenda, eroding the attractiveness of the dominant sustainable development model. Another universal weapon in fighting any dissent is political correctness. Large corporations, government agencies and universities are developing and implementing strategies to promote DEI (Diversity, Equity, and Inclusion) principles, which are nothing but tools of ideological control over employees. Universities are required to fi reports on their compliance with such principles and efforts to promote them, which causes mounting criticism as they violate academic freedom and cultivate ideological conformity. [12] However, ideological censorship has already taken deep root in various spheres of public life, and questioning its compatibility with democracy is deemed politically incorrect. Revising cultural norms has become a cultural norm in and of itself, deepening divisions in modern polarized societies, primarily in the U.S., but also in Old Europe [Semenenko 2023: 27-35]. Another curious phenomenon is associated with the new agenda. In the 20th century, the left championed progress, advocating faster economic growth, rapid technological advancement and better social welfare. Now the ideas of zero or even negative growth and post-growth are popular among them. [Buchs, Koch 2017: 218]. Such ideological narratives exacerbate the question of how to treat the poor countries of the South, but also their own poor: the welfare state for all no longer fit into this agenda. On the contrary, it becomes a selective tool of backing the “right” minorities. This creates a breeding ground for stronger positions of populist forces. Such contradictory internal political processes distort public consciousness as well as domestic and foreign policy decision-making. The new elites are extremely ideologized. The U.S. political system is becoming less effective at regulating the economy. Two rating agencies, Standard & Poor’s and Fitch Ratings, have downgraded the U.S. credit rating to AA+ from the top mark of AAA. In November 2023, Moody’s lowered its outlook on the U.S. credit rating to “negative” from “stable.” All three agencies agree on the main reason for the downgrade: the growing dysfunctionality of the political system. In foreign policy, the U.S. has withdrawn from 16 major international treaties and agreements on arms control, global trade, climate and the Arctic since the beginning of the century [Dynkin 2020]. In other words, the unipolar world order with its unbridled appetite for expansion has brought the world into a zone of extra-high risks. And the paradigms that are dominant in the West have proven incompatible with either Russian or Chinese value-oriented political projects. Therefore, the ideological sphere will inevitably see increased confrontation, marking another step toward bipolarity. IMEMO RAS researchers have repeatedly warned about the West’s miscalculated strategic hopes: 1) that Russia would face an economic catastrophe because of an unprecedented sanctions war in modern history; 2) that the unipolar world order would remain unchallenged; 3) that a global blockade of Russia’s export-oriented economy would be feasible. And we were not the only ones who made these warnings. In response, we only heard propagandistic clichés like “a gas station masquerading as a country,” “a regional power” and “Russia is isolated with its economy in tatters”. This kind of “expertise” led the Washington establishment to believe that Russia is a “declining power” whose strategic interests could be safely neglected. This “strategic lunacy” is a consequence of a universalist mindset—a product of the West’s political experience and culture, which tends to elevate Anglo-Saxon and European historical tradition to absolutes—and of a failure to understand the shifts in the balance of power in the 21st century. Today, Russia is the world’s fourth-largest economy by purchasing power parity (PPP), while the top fi e global economic powers include three BRICS nations and none from the blooming “garden” of Josep Borrell, the EU foreign policy chief who has recently been fired. Now a new narrative has been launched into the propaganda orbit: “Russia is about to attack Eastern Europe.” The logical gap between the image of a declining power and that of an “aggressive bear” is conveniently ignored. This primitive, one-dimensional perception of complex non-linear processes can only lead to disappointment—just as it did when the West lulled itself into believing that Chinese reforms would eventually lead to political pluralism. As a result, the West has an inexhaustible stream of surprises. It appears that their experts are increasingly out of touch with Russian (and any other non-Western) realities. Figuratively speaking, they are staring into a distorting rearview mirror constructed by their own rhetoric and propaganda. But the main real surprise was the fantastic resilience of the Russian economy. I dare say that no other economy in the world, not even China’s, could withstand such aggressive pressure. The high resistance of the Russian economy to external shocks can be explained by three fundamental reasons. First, it is the result of difficult, sometimes agonizing institutional and structural reforms. These efforts have ultimately produced a self-sufficient, adaptive and highly diversified market economy. Second, the crisis of 2022 was the fifth (!) in the history of post-Soviet Russia. The government, federal regulators and the Bank of Russia have accumulated hard-earned professional experience in crisis management and counter-cyclical strategies. The same can be said about business. Our economic entities have demonstrated time and again that there are always more effective solutions than there are problems. Finally, the West miscalculated its ability to isolate our economy. The dual containment of Russia and China, in fact, only strengthens ties between the BRICS member states. Transformations of the 2020s. The first half of the 2020s has fi y buried what was once known as “European security.” It is impossible to glue this “broken cup” back together without Russia. The unwillingness of the Ukrainian side and the West to stop the armed conflict at its very beginning, the dangerous escalation, NATO’s constant violation of its own “red lines” and the accession of Sweden and Finland to the North Atlantic Alliance are all symptoms of the European security system transforming into a transatlantic one. Meanwhile, the Eurasian security system is taking shape. The outcomes of Russian President Vladimir Putin’s visit to China hint that the “political East” is starting to form, if not as an alternative to the long-standing “political West,” then at least as an equal partner. Without considering its interests, any debate about “rules-based” global security will be mere fantasy. Indian Prime Minister Narendra Modi’s first visit to Moscow after his recent reelection is in the same vein. Of course, geography cannot be changed, and Russia has been and will remain a European power. However, it is also the geographic center of Eurasia, providing the infrastructure backbone for the Eurasian partnership—from the Northern Sea Route and up to the Trans-Siberian Railway, Baikal–Amur Mainline, Trans-Asian Highway and cross-continental pipelines. The “post-Ukrainian” world seems to be moving toward a new, indivisible Eurasian security architecture, relying on existing institutions: the Union State, CSTO, EAEU, CIS, BRICS, SCO and ASEAN. Minsk has put forward an initiative to develop a Eurasian Charter for Diversity and Multipolarity—a strategic vision for a new system of international relations to replace the “rules-based” world order. An important event of 2024 in this context is the expansion of the BRICS club (see Figure 6). Its combined economic power could potentially reach $67 trillion, surpassing the total GDP of the G7 countries. Figure 6. Economic potential of BRICS countries Source: calculations by A.A. Dynkin, IMEMO RAS, based on the data from the IMF, Food and Agriculture Organization, World Steel Association, Energy Transition Institute, Statistical Review of World Energy 2023, International Energy Agency. And there are still 28 more countries on the “waiting list”. In several important markets such as metals, automotive industry, oil and mineral fertilizers, BRICS already matches or exceeds the potential of the G7 nations. Russia, which took over the BRICS rotating presidency in 2024, faces the task of energizing the harmonized economic and technological policies of the members. This approach is the institutional cornerstone of the future polycentric world. What will the coming world order look like? It is difficult to say which of the two trends—bipolarity or polycentrism—will prevail in the end. It is more likely that they will coexist: for example, rigid bipolarity in the Global North and polycentrism in the Global South. Signs of military, economic and technological bipolarity are already visible in the North. Interestingly, New Delhi tends to categorize China as a country of the North [Jaishankar 2020: 240]. This viewpoint has substance, as China is far ahead of other countries of the Global South in terms of GDP per capita ($12,541). For comparison, India’s GDP per capita is $2,612. [13] The decoupling of the U.S. and Chinese economies has not affected trade flows yet, but only technology and investment. In 2023, China saw a reversal of foreign direct investment inflows, with funds previously invested being withdrawn. Negative trends took hold, and the outflow approached negative $1.5 trillion (see Figure 7). Meanwhile, the Asia-Pacific macro-region is gaining greater internal dynamics, unlike Europe or North America. Figure 7. U.S.–China Economic Decoupling Source: UN Comtrade Database. https://comtradeplus.un.org/; State Administration of Foreign Exchange (SAFE) of the People’s Republic of China. https://www.safe.gov.cn/en/. Meanwhile, the trend toward political polycentricity persists. For example, New Delhi and Ankara were initially poles apart on the Palestinian–Israeli conflict. This is also the dawning of post-unipolarity, where the new centers of power are increasingly guided by their own interests in decision-making rather than by any “rules” or advice from Washington, Beijing or Moscow. It would be unrealistic to expect that the future world order will be free of conflict. The world will retain its diversity, with different potentials of countries and their competition. It is crucial that, despite their differences, the interests of larger and smaller nations are respected, and problems are solved through constructive dialogue. Russia was the first to challenge the notorious unipolar world order. Today we can state that most countries in the Global South have responded to this challenge and refused to subscribe to the Western interpretation of the conflict in Ukraine . The future world order is taking shape right before our eyes. I am sure that a multipolar world is preferable for Russia as a developed, self-sufficient and sovereign nation. But this world also requires a new system of global governance, development and strengthening of its institutions, such as BRICS, G20, SCO and EAEU. For instance, the EAEU member states (Russia, Belarus, Kazakhstan, Armenia, Kyrgyzstan) are faring much better than the five other post-Soviet countries. In 2022, GDP per capita in the countries of the Eurasian Economic Union was 3.5 times higher than the average for the fi e other CIS states that are not part of the EAEU (Azerbaijan, Moldova, Tajikistan, Turkmenistan, Uzbekistan) (see Figure 8). Our strategy in these organizations requires a solid approach and “stereoscopic” vision from socio-economic, scientific, technological and political perspectives. Here, the Russian Academy of Sciences should play a major role as a leader of scientific and expert community. Figure 8. Economic trends of EAEU and CIS countries Source: EEC. https://eec.eaeunion.org/?ysclid=lr7rtdg7np631919243; IMF. https://www.imf.org/; World Bank. https://www.worldbank.org/.  Conclusion In conclusion, there are compelling arguments both for multipolarity and for a new bipolarity. Leading U.S. experts are asking similar questions: “What order will replace the crumbling US-led system is far from certain. Will China push aside the United States as the global hegemon to lead a world according to rules written in Chinese characters? Will the world become bipolar, divided between two more or less rigidly defined blocs led by the United States and China? Will a genuinely multipolar world emerge based on several states or coalitions of more or less equal strength?” [Graham 2023: 272]. These questions are yet to be answered, and definitive conclusions in this case are premature. Given this high uncertainty, one should be prepared for any scenario. The essential prerequisite for such readiness is Russia’s strategic autonomy based on military-strategic parity with the U.S. The fundamental question to which the author has no answer today is: how likely is the emergence of a new world order without a major war? In 2024, presidential or parliamentary elections will take place (or have already taken place) in 50 countries, which account for more than 45% of the world’s GDP and population. Perhaps their results will clarify our vision of the near future. Dynkin A.A. (2024). World order transformation: economy, ideology, technology. Polis. Africa’s delicate diplomacy in the South China Sea dispute

by Samir Bhattacharya

한국어로 읽기Leer en españolIn Deutsch lesen Gap اقرأ بالعربيةLire en françaisЧитать на русском The ongoing skirmishes in the South China Sea between China and regional states represent another severe threat to the world economy, directly affecting Africa. As China grows increasingly aggressive in its race for global hegemony and influence, and the United States (US) slowly plunges into the battle to prevent China’s rise, the world is watching the unfolding of this rivalry with unease. Although a few places have felt intense pressure from this alarming competition, the South China Sea (SCS) region is where a violent showdown looks increasingly probable. Unlike the war in Ukraine or Gaza, the US and China may start a direct war in the SCS. And amidst this multifaceted new Cold War 2.0, Africa remains cautious. The South China tinderbox On 23 April, another skirmish took place between China and the Philippines when two Filipino patrol boats approached the shallow turquoise waters of a disputed shoal around 194 km west of the Philippine Islands province of Palawan. The patrol boats were there for an underwater survey near the disputed shoal claimed by both China and the Philippines, thus prompting a Chinese response. A Chinese coast guard, via radio, instructed them to leave the area and threatened hostile measures. Following several radio exchanges, the Chinese coast guard damaged both the Philippine patrol boats by firing high-pressure water cannons at them. However, this was not the first time China’s assertion in this region has caused friction with other SCS neighbours, including Japan and South Korea. China has used an unconvincing U-shaped “nine-dash line” that crosses the exclusive economic zones, or EEZs, of Brunei, Indonesia, Malaysia, the Philippines, Taiwan, and Vietnam to demonstrate its claim in the region. Despite their low intrinsic value, the region lies along a vital trade and supply corridor that supports over US$3 trillion in yearly shipborne commerce. Oil, gas, and fishing sources abound in the area. Beijing has declined to acknowledge a 2016 decision from the Permanent Court of Arbitration that ruled Beijing’s broad claims invalid based on historical grounds. China and the Philippines have already fought many times over the Second Thomas Shoal and the Bashi Channel. China has become increasingly aggressive in the region in the last few years, putting regional stability at high risk. So far, these skirmishes will likely remain regional without the risk of any full-scale war. However, there are risks of casualties or even the vessel capsizing. Making of Cold War 2.0 over the SCS Washington’s response to the upcoming crisis is still modest. US President Biden raised concerns about China’s actions in the SCS , including efforts to impede the Philippines from resupplying its forces on the fiercely disputed Second Thomas Shoal. The US has repeatedly warned China that it’s obligated to defend the Philippines, its oldest treaty ally in Asia, if Filipino forces, ships or aircraft come under an armed attack. The US also conducted Balikatan drills (‘shoulder-to-shoulder’ in Tagalog) with the Philippines with more than 16,000 American and Philippines military personnel. Indeed, its resources are thinly stretched, and Beijing seems to be moving ahead. To deter China by stepping up regional defence diplomacy, Washington is exploring the possibility of a security alliance with Japan, Australia, and the Philippines, tentatively called SQUAD. This is in addition to two other existing groupings in the region, “Quad” and “AUKUS,” a defence pact among Australia, the United Kingdom and the US. While AUKUS is a defence pact, Quad is simply a dialogue platform. Africa’s tricky balancing act Even while the socioeconomic repercussions of the Russia-Ukraine war have not yet wholly subsided in Africa, the ongoing skirmishes in the SCS represent another severe threat to the world economy, directly affecting several African nations. Despite being geographically far, the conflict’s spillover effect would impact the continent’s food security in terms of both the availability and pricing of some food crops. In addition, the SCS region represents a crucial geographic sweet spot for Africa as a source of trade and investment, translating into growth and development for many African economies. The crisis can potentially fuel price rise, particularly for oil-importing countries. The prospect of a consequential price rise of essential commodities will have enormous ramifications for domestic stability in most African countries. Furthermore, many African economies heavily rely on trade, investment, and aid from South and Southeast Asia, the crisis will significantly hamper the development and growth of the continent. There are also strategic lessons for Africa to learn from the conflict. China’s principal interest in Africa consists of protecting its BRI investments and ensuring steady trade flow. Africa is also essential for China to fulfil its resource needs, maintaining industrial growth and energy security. Therefore, securing stability in countries where China has invested is in China’s interest, just like keeping a stable relationship with China is in the interest of those investment-starved countries. Further, since many investment projects in China are located in different African countries, these countries should be careful. China can become aggressively irredentist, even in Africa. Currently, China owns a naval base in Djibouti and a ballistic missile tracker Yuan Wang 5, off the coast of Durban. It has strong economic influence across the countries of Africa’s east coast thanks to its Belt Road Initiative (BRI). On the West Coast, China has many seaports financed or constructed by Chinese entities. If the national governments of these countries fail to pay, China would happily take control of these ports through lease as it did in Hambantota, Sri Lanka. In addition to Sri Lanka, other South Asian countries such as Pakistan, Nepal, Bangladesh, and Myanmar also faced dire consequences due to the failure of their BRI debt payment, leading to economic crises, and sometimes even political crises. Therefore, caution would be expected from these African governments. Conclusion China’s increasingly aggressive posture over the SCS raises concerns about the stability of the region. As the current uneasy détente between the US and China bears remarkable similarities to the Cold War, questions are raised regarding the possibilities of a new Cold War 2.0. Questions are also raised concerning the possible reactions from different African countries vis-á-vis Chinese aggression in the region. Undoubtedly, any serious conflict between China and the Philippines would be dangerous. These frequent skirmishes may not lead to a direct war between the US and China. Yet, the risk of vessel capsizing and casualties is high. Any such event would ultimately spark a crisis in Africa. So far, Africa is cautious and continues to balance its great power relationships. Undoubtedly, it is increasingly concerned with the aggressive posture of the Chinese in the region. On the other hand, it needs China for economic purposes. Therefore, Africa will continue to walk the tightrope where it would want US involvement in de-escalating the situation without ruffling any feathers with China.
